Taxonomic Classification

Rank Bat-eared fox bow-winged grasshopper
Kingdom same Animalia (Animals) Animalia (Animals)
Phylum Chordata (Chordates) Arthropoda (Arthropods)
Class Mammalia (Mammals) Insecta (Insects)
Order Carnivora (Carnivorans) Orthoptera (Orthoptera)
Family Canidae (Dogs & Wolves) Acrididae
Genus Otocyon Chorthippus
Species Otocyon megalotis Chorthippus biguttulus

Evolutionary Relationship

Bat-eared fox and bow-winged grasshopper share a common ancestor at the Kingdom level: Animalia. (Animals)
